Durability is another strong point. The turbo uses high-quality materials designed to handle elevated heat and pressure better than older units. In practice, this means fewer breakdowns and less frequent maintenance, a real advantage for businesses that rely on quick turnaround times. Experienced mechanics often recommend checking the hardware condition during routine inspections since overheating or improper tuning can wear components prematurely. Keeping an eye on boost levels also helps avoid surprises.
One feature that stands out is the integrated wastegate design. It offers superior boost control, smoothing out the power delivery and cutting down on turbo lag. For anyone who’s spent hours dialing in a tune, this translates into a more responsive throttle and better overall driving feel. Adjusting the wastegate settings correctly is key, and some shops keep detailed logs of previous setups to avoid guesswork when re-tuning similar engines.

A practical habit some shops adopt is documenting boost curves and noting any anomalies post-installation. This record assists in spotting potential problems early and speeds up future tuning sessions. It’s also common to verify compatibility with the vehicle’s existing exhaust and intake systems since mismatches can cause unwanted performance drops.
